The Ireland Funds, in partnership with NDRC, launched the annual Business Plan Competition 2019 yesterday offering €24,000 to kick-start three new technology business ideas.
The competition, which seeks to nurture creativity and hone entrepreneurial skills among early-stage technology entrepreneurs, is open for entries until Sunday, April 28th 2019. University and third-level students and researchers, as well as recent graduates (2 years) across the island of Ireland, are invited to submit technology proposals that are at pre-investment stage.
Ten business ideas will then be shortlisted and invited to participate in four pre-acceleration workshops, bringing their business ideas from concept to pitch as well as receiving mentoring and feedback throughout the process. There will be a final pitching event at the Ormeau Baths, Belfast in June where three prizes will be awarded. The winner receive a €15,000 cash prize. Second place will receive a €7,000 cash prize and third place will receive €2,000.
